Contrast-Enhanced
PV MRI with 6-Phase Protocol
Carolinas Medical Center-Mercy of Charlotte, NC, USA, provides the
following PV case study with images achieved utilizing a six-phase Spectris
Solaris injection protocol. This case study was provided Dr. Vittoric
Antonacci and Mark Argabright, RTR, MR, CT.
| Scanner: | GE 1.5T 11.0 software |
| Injection System: | MEDRAD Spectris Solaris® MR Injection System |
| Injection Protocol: | Phase1: Phase 2: Phase 3: Phase 4: Phase 5: Phase 6: |
| Protocol Explanation: | Carolinas Medical Center-Mercy uses all 6 programmable phases of Spectris Solaris to completely image the PVs without any re-arming or re-starting of the injector. Imaging begins with the lower legs (feet and ankles) using an injector protocol of contrast followed by a saline flush phase. The third phase is a HOLD to allow for table movement to the upper two stations (pelvis, thighs). When the table is in position, the fourth phase is continued with a bolus of contrast, followed by the fifth phase, a slower flow rate contrast “drip” to extend the flow of contrast as long as possible during leg vessel imaging. Finally, a sixth phase saline flush is injected to end the procedure. |
